CVEs (9)
| CVE | Sev | Risk | CVSS | EPSS | KEV | Published | Description |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| CVE-2025-27203 | Cri | 0.64 | 9.6 | 0.23 | Jul 8, 2025 | Adobe Connect versions 24.0 and earlier are affected by a Deserialization of Untrusted Data vulnerability that could lead to arbitrary code execution by an attacker. Exploitation of this issue does require user interaction and scope is changed. | |
| CVE-2026-27303 | Cri | 0.63 | 9.6 | 0.05 | Apr 14, 2026 | Adobe Connect versions 2025.3, 12.10 and earlier are affected by a Deserialization of Untrusted Data vulnerability that could result in arbitrary code execution in the context of the current user. Exploitation of this issue requires user interaction in that a victim must visit a maliciously crafted URL or interact with a compromised web page. Scope is changed. | |
